Best Comedy Movies: A Brief Overview
Before we dive into the list, let’s briefly explore what makes a comedy movie truly great. Comedy is a genre that transcends cultural boundaries and has the power to unite people in laughter. Here are some key factors that contribute to a comedy movie’s success:
The Element of Surprise
Great comedy often hinges on unexpected twists and turns. Whether it’s a witty one-liner, a perfectly timed pratfall, or a hilarious plot twist, the element of surprise keeps the audience engaged and amused.
Relatable Characters
Audiences connect with comedy when they see themselves in the characters on screen. Memorable and relatable characters bring depth and authenticity to the humor.
Sharp Writing
Comedy relies heavily on clever and sharp writing. A well-crafted script with witty dialogue can turn an ordinary movie into a comedic masterpiece.
Timing Is Everything
Comedic timing is an art form. Whether it’s a pause before a punchline or the speed of a sight gag, impeccable timing can make or break a comedy.

Classic Comedy Movies
“Some Like It Hot” (1959)
Directed by Billy Wilder, “Some Like It Hot” is a timeless classic that never fails to amuse. Starring Marilyn Monroe, Tony Curtis, and Jack Lemmon, this film is a hilarious tale of two musicians who witness a mob hit and go into hiding by disguising themselves as women in an all-female band.
“Monty Python and the Holy Grail” (1975)
The British comedy troupe Monty Python brought us this absurd and side-splitting take on the Arthurian legend. Filled with memorable quotes and absurd humor, this film has earned its place among the best comedy movies of all time.
“Groundhog Day” (1993)
Bill Murray’s performance in “Groundhog Day” is nothing short of brilliant. Playing a weatherman trapped in a time loop, Murray delivers a comic tour de force that explores the hilarity of repetition and self-improvement.
“Airplane!” (1980)
“Airplane!” is a masterclass in slapstick comedy. This parody of disaster films is filled with visual and verbal gags that will have you laughing uncontrollably from start to finish.
Best Comedy Movies of the 21st Century
“Superbad” (2007)
“Superbad” is a coming-of-age comedy that captures the awkwardness and humor of adolescence. Written by Seth Rogen and Evan Goldberg, this film is a riotous journey through one unforgettable night.
“Bridesmaids” (2011)
Directed by Paul Feig, “Bridesmaids” is a comedy that proves women can be just as funny as men. With a stellar ensemble cast led by Kristen Wiig, this film explores the trials and tribulations of being a bridesmaid with uproarious results.
“The Grand Budapest Hotel” (2014)
Wes Anderson’s unique visual style and quirky humor shine in “The Grand Budapest Hotel.” This film takes you on a whimsical journey through a fictional European hotel and the misadventures of its eccentric staff.
“Get Out” (2017)
While primarily a horror film, “Get Out” combines social commentary with dark humor. Jordan Peele’s directorial debut is a thought-provoking and chillingly funny exploration of racism in America.

Best Comedy Movies for Family Fun
Comedy movies are not just for adults; they can be a source of family entertainment too. Here are some family-friendly comedies that will have both kids and adults laughing together:
“Toy Story” (1995)
Pixar’s “Toy Story” introduced audiences to Woody, Buzz Lightyear, and a world of toys that come to life when humans aren’t around. Packed with heartwarming moments and clever humor, this film is a must-watch for families.
“Shrek” (2001)
“Shrek” shattered the fairy tale mold with its irreverent humor and lovable ogre. This animated comedy is a delightful journey that explores themes of acceptance and friendship.
“The Incredibles” (2004)
Superheroes meet family dynamics in “The Incredibles.” This Pixar gem combines action-packed sequences with witty dialogue, making it an entertaining choice for the whole family.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
What defines a great comedy movie?
A great comedy movie is defined by its ability to make audiences laugh heartily while also delivering a memorable story, relatable characters, and clever writing.
Are comedy movies suitable for all ages?
Comedy movies come in various forms, and their suitability for different age groups varies. While some are family-friendly, others may contain mature content intended for adult audiences.
Who are some legendary comedians in film history?
Legendary comedians in film history include Charlie Chaplin, Buster Keaton, Lucille Ball, Woody Allen, and more recently, actors like Jim Carrey and Melissa McCarthy.
What is the role of humor in cinema?
Humor in cinema serves to entertain, provide comic relief, explore social issues through satire, and connect with audiences on an emotional level.
Are there comedy movies that tackle serious subjects?
Yes, many comedy movies use humor as a tool to address serious subjects, providing both entertainment and a thought-provoking experience. “Get Out” is a prime example.
Can comedy movies have a lasting impact on society?
Absolutely. Comedy movies can shape cultural norms, challenge stereotypes, and offer social commentary, contributing to important discussions while making people laugh.
